Great pants

Mountain Khakis Alpine Utility Pant - Men's

Mountain Khakis Alpine Utility Pant - Men's

Rating for this product: 5 November 3, 2009

I have several pairs of MK's and really like them. The gusseted crotch is a nice feature and they wear like iron. They may run a little tighter in the waist than Carhartt's, but I've always thought Carhartts were vanity sized anyway. ;-)

comfy

Patagonia Thrift Short - Men's

Patagonia Thrift Short - Men's

Rating for this product: 4 July 17, 2009

These are great shorts, very comfortable for just about anything. I have 3 pairs and my only nit is that the button on the waistband isn't sewn on very well, but they do include an extra and they're easy enough to put back on.
